Sony Ericsson launches MBW-100 Bluetooth watch

Sony Ericsson, in assocation with Fossil has introduced the MBW-100 Bluetooth watch, a mobile accessory/fashion item that allows you to keep in touch with your phones functionality as easily as checking the time.

As an analogue watch, it’s certainly a looker, crafted from high quality (and scratch-resistant) stainless steel with a silver facia. It’s also water-resistant up to 30m. But it’s the Bluetooth functionality that’s the big selling point.  An OLED display beneath the watch face displays who is calling when a call is incoming. A simple key press on the watch can reject the call. You can also control your music from the watch (play, pause and skip tracks), get notification of text messages and there’s out-of-range notification when you are separated from your phone.

There’s also a battery level indicator, with Bluetooth functionality good for seven days between charges, with the time going for a further seven days after that. The watch will auto-pair with the following Sony Ericsson phones –  K610, K610i, K618, K790, K800, V630, W710, W850, Z610, Z710.

Available in time for Christmas, it should retail for around 300 Euros (around £203).
